ENG 8- Unit 13
Question | Answer |
---|---|
Spect, Spic | To see |
Suspect | Not able to be trusted; suspicious |
Suspect synonym | Doubtful |
Suspect antonym | Certain |
Conspicuous | Standing out; unusual |
Conspicuous synonym | Obvious |
Respective | Corresponding to each person or thing |
Respective synonym | Particular |
Despicable | Deserving of hatred or disgust |
Despicable synonym | Vile |
Despicable antonym | Likable |
Tut, Tui | To guard; to watch over; to look at |
Tutelage | Instruction and guardianship |
Tutelage synonym | Education |
Intuitive | Understood without logic or rational knowledge |
Ocul | Eye |
Ocular | Having to do with the eye |
Inoculate | To protect against disease, error, or harm |
Vis, Vid | To see; to look at |
Advisable | Appropriate to do; sensible |
Revise | To make corrections; to edit or redo |
Evident | Clearly visible; obvious |
Evident synonyms | Plain, apparent |
Vista | A broad view; an outlook |
